Swimming against the current

Do not be conformed to this world.
Romans 12:2

Swimming against the current
In today’s verse, the “world” refers to human society that seeks happiness without God. It rejects His Son, Jesus Christ, and pursues goals that completely exclude the living God. Before our conversion, we also belonged to this godless system. But since we personally believed in the Lord Jesus, our relationship to the world has changed. We no longer belong to it, although we are still in it. In His prayer to the Father the Lord expresses this fact: “They are not of the world, just as I am not of the world” (John 17:16).

As disciples who follow the Lord Jesus on the way to heaven, we have very different goals from the world. We now want to please God and place our lives at His disposal. We ask for His will in our lives and have the desire to obey Him. This Christian orientation of life is completely opposed to the world’s ideas of goals and achievements.

Consequently, as Christians, we often have to swim against the current of the world’s views and opinions. This is not easy, because in doing so we are met with incomprehension or even mockery from our fellow human beings. It requires strength of faith to walk this path of faithfulness to God and His Word. If we humbly trust the Lord Jesus every day, He will help us to endure the opposition of a world hostile to God.

Today’s reading: 2 Samuel 7:1-16 · 1 Thessalonians 2:13-20
